Understanding VI Peel Treatment
VI Peel treatment is a light to medium-strength chemical peel made to exfoliate and spark skin renewal. VI stands for "Vitality Institute," pointing to its focus on making skin feel lively again instead of tired or dull.
The solution used in a VI Peel combines several ingredients that each have a job to do:
- Trichloroacetic acid (TCA) to improve skin tone and texture
- Retinoic acid to smooth roughness and support collagen
- Salicylic acid to fight acne and unclog pores
- Phenol to help lighten dark spots and ease fine lines
- Vitamin C to brighten and fight against damage
These ingredients work together by first loosening dead skin cells. As you go about your day and over the next few, the skin starts to peel lightly, revealing skin that looks cleaner and more even. That peeling lets newer skin come forward while fading surface issues over time.
One helpful example is for people experiencing patchy pigment or dark spots. After a couple of spaced-out treatments, most notice those areas slowly beginning to fade. Their skin may seem clearer overall, with a more consistent tone and smoother feel. The VI Peel can also treat areas beyond the face, like the neck, chest, and hands, which often show sun and age sooner than other parts.
Key Benefits of Regular VI Peel Treatments
VI Peel treatments can offer more than a quick refresh. With consistent sessions, your skin benefits in ways that really show over time. One common issue the peels help with is hyperpigmentation. Dark spots from sun exposure or previous acne marks can begin to fade with a few treatments, which is great for people who spend a lot of time outdoors in Metairie.
Another noticeable results is that your skin just feels smoother. After the surface layers of dead skin are removed, it reveals a softer, more even texture. You’ll see makeup go on more easily and your skin have a healthier glow overall.
For those with acne-prone skin, VI Peels help by clearing out pores and cutting back on future breakouts. Over time, this can lead to fewer flare-ups and less redness. The treatment doesn’t just help current issues—it can keep new ones from coming up as often.
An added bonus is that your skincare products work better when you’ve had a peel. With less dead skin on top, your serums and moisturizers can sink in deeper and do their job more effectively. Think of it like wiping the slate clean a few times a year so your regular routine can keep working at its best.
What to Expect During a VI Peel Treatment Session
If you’ve never tried a VI Peel before, it helps to know what happens during a typical treatment. A session usually starts with a short consultation where you and your provider talk about your skin goals and any concerns you want to address.
After that, your skin will be cleansed to remove makeup, sunscreen, or oil. That way, the peel has a smooth surface to cover.
Here’s what a full treatment day looks like:
1. Consultation: Talk through any goals and skin issues.
2. Cleansing: Remove oil, dirt, and makeup.
3. Application: The solution is applied in layers. You might feel a warm or tingling sensation, but it's brief.
4. Leaving the Clinic: The solution needs to stay on for several hours, so you’ll go home with it still on your face.
5. Aftercare: You'll receive guidance on what to do in the next few days including how to keep your skin moisturized and shielded from the sun.
Peeling usually begins within two to three days. It’s typically mild flaking, though it can vary. Whatever the level, it’s important to avoid picking at it. Hydration and SPF are going to be your best tools during this time.
